Why Correct Sealant Materials Last While Duct Tape Fails in Wewoka, OK

Standard duct tape uses a rubber-based adhesive that performs at room temperature but dries and loses adhesion when repeatedly exposed to the temperature extremes that duct systems experience during HVAC operation in Wewoka. A supply duct carrying cold conditioned air through a 130-degree summer attic cycles through extreme temperatures with every cooling cycle in Wewoka, OK. Standard duct tape adhesive is not formulated for this cycling and fails within a few seasons in Wewoka. Mastic sealant remains flexible after curing and maintains its seal through years of thermal cycling in Wewoka, OK. UL 181-rated foil tape maintains adhesion for 20 years or more in normal duct system conditions in Wewoka.

Where Leaks Occur

Where Duct Leaks Occur and Why They Develop in Wewoka, OK

At Every Unsealed Duct Joint Throughout the System in Wewoka

Every connection between duct sections is a potential leak point in Wewoka, OK. In most residential installations, these joints were mechanically fastened without sealant during installation in Wewoka. Over years of thermal cycling that expands and contracts the ductwork with every HVAC cycle, even joints that were initially sealed with standard duct tape have failed as the tape dried and lost adhesion in Wewoka, OK.

At Branch Takeoffs From the Main Trunk Line in Wewoka, OK

Branch takeoffs split conditioned air from the main trunk line into the individual branch runs serving each room in Wewoka. They have multiple edges and angles that create significant potential leak area if not correctly sealed in Wewoka, OK. Branch takeoff leaks are among the largest individual leak points in typical residential duct systems in Wewoka.

At Register Boot Connections in Walls and Ceilings in Wewoka

The register boot connects the branch duct run to the wall, ceiling, or floor opening where the supply register mounts in Wewoka, OK. The connection between the flexible duct and the boot collar and the connection between the boot and the surrounding framing are both common significant leak points in Wewoka. Conditioned air escaping at the boot level leaks into the wall or ceiling cavity rather than through the register into the room in Wewoka, OK.

Why Original Installation Sealant Fails Over Time in Wewoka, OK

Systems sealed with standard duct tape develop leakage as the tape dries, cracks, and loses adhesion from temperature cycling in Wewoka. Standard duct tape on duct joints typically fails within three to five seasons of thermal cycling in Wewoka, OK. Joints that were sealed with standard tape appear sealed when first applied and are open to leakage again within a few years in Wewoka.

How Leaking Ducts Create Comfort Problems Room by Room in Wewoka, OK

Supply duct leakage between the trunk line and the registers means rooms furthest from the air handler receive less conditioned air than they were designed to receive in Wewoka. The conditioned air that leaks out before reaching the register does not reach the room in Wewoka, OK. Rooms at the end of long duct runs with multiple leak points along the way receive the cumulative effect of all those leaks in Wewoka. The room that is always too hot in summer and too cold in winter is often at the end of a duct run with multiple unsealed joints in Wewoka, OK.

What Return Duct Leaks Do to Your Indoor Air Quality in Wewoka, OK

Return duct leaks draw air from the surrounding unconditioned space into the return airstream in Wewoka. A return duct leak in an attic draws hot, dusty attic air into the air handler in summer in Wewoka, OK. A return duct leak in a crawl space draws crawl space air including moisture, mold spores, and soil particulate into the system in Wewoka. This unconditioned air bypasses the filter and is distributed throughout the home in Wewoka, OK.

Aeroseal is a technology that seals duct leaks from inside the pressurized duct system in Wewoka. Aerosolized sealant particles are introduced into the system and travel to leak points where they accumulate and seal the gap in Wewoka, OK. It is needed when significant leakage exists in duct sections in wall cavities or ceiling plenums that cannot be physically accessed for manual sealant application in Wewoka.
